Vibro-Meter 444-311-000-123: Technical Overview

Vibro-Meter 444-311-000-123 Core Value

The Vibro-Meter 444-311-000-123 serves as a high-performance vibration sensor purpose‑built for heavy industrial machinery monitoring. Consequently, engineers rely on this transducer to capture critical vibration data from turbines, compressors, and large pumps operating in refineries and power plants. Specifically, the unit’s robust construction withstands extreme temperatures and harsh chemical environments, ensuring long‑term reliability in continuous‑duty applications.

Technical Insights

This sensor operates on a piezoelectric accelerometer principle with a sensitivity of 100 mV/g, which provides precise measurements across a frequency range from 1 Hz to 10,000 Hz. Furthermore, the Vibro-Meter 444-311-000-123 features an integrated low‑noise output amplifier that delivers a stable signal over long cable runs, minimizing interference. In contrast to older models, its stainless‑steel housing meets IP67 ingress protection, allowing direct mounting on rotating equipment without additional sealing. Therefore, maintenance teams can integrate this unit directly into existing PLC or DCS systems without complex signal conditioning

 

Installation and Maintenance Guide

When mounting the Vibro-Meter 444-311-000-123, always use a flat, clean surface and apply a thin layer of silicone grease to improve thermal conductivity and reduce mounting resonance. Additionally, torque the mounting stud to the manufacturer’s specified value—typically 10 Nm—to avoid mechanical damping that would compromise readings. During periodic checks, verify that the cable connector remains free of moisture and that the signal cable does not rub against moving parts; any abrasion can introduce noise and lead to false alarms.

B2B Buyers FAQ

Question 1: What is the operating temperature range of the Vibro-Meter 444-311-000-123? The sensor reliably functions between -50°C and +120°C, making it suitable for both cryogenic gas compressors and hot turbine casings.
Question 2: Can this model replace older 444‑series sensors without rewiring? Yes, the 444-311-000-123 uses the same two‑wire loop configuration and standard M12 connector, so a direct swap is possible.
Question 3: Which industries most commonly employ the Vibro-Meter 444-311-000-123? Oil and gas, power generation, and petrochemical plants frequently use this unit for bearing housing and casing vibration monitoring.
Question 4: How often should the sensor be recalibrated? Manufacturers recommend annual recalibration, though harsh environments may require a six‑month interval to maintain accuracy.
Question 5: Does the sensor require an external signal conditioner? No, because the integrated electronics output a standard 4‑20 mA or proportional voltage signal, so it interfaces directly with most data acquisition systems.
